  • A frequent question is, “Can I render Markdown files with Enhance?” and the answer is, “of course!” The Enhance documentation site is an Enhance app which renders markdown on demand. You can always dig into that site’s source code to see exactly how we’ve set it up, but I thought I’d review some of the high points.

  • Enhance does not natively support rendering markdown into HTML, which is out of scope for the project. Instead, we rely on markdown-it, an excellent JavaScript markdown parser that is endlessly configurable with plugins. As we use markdown in many different projects, we’ve created a node module called, Arcdown, which packages together our preferred conventions for parsing markdown files.
